An Afghan Local Police (ALP) candidate carries a recently issued uniform to a changing room before his graduation ceremony in Arghandab district, Kandahar province, Afghanistan, Jan. 29. ALP candidates undergo a three-week course which covers basic marksmanship, patrolling, improvised explosive device recognition and security techniques. ALP complement counterinsurgency efforts by assisting and supporting rural areas with limited Afghan National Security Forces presence, in order to enable conditions for improved security, governance and development.
